> On Sat, Feb 13, 2021 at 08:39:19PM +0200, Parav Pandit wrote:
> >When device get command fails to find the device or mdev, it skips to
> >free the skb during error unwinding path.
> >Fix it by freeing in error unwind path.
> >
> >Fixes: a12a2f694ce8 ("vdpa: Enable user to query vdpa device info")
> >Signed-off-by: Parav Pandit <parav@xxxxxxxxxx>
> >---
> > drivers/vdpa/vdpa.c | 8 +++++---
> > 1 file changed, 5 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)
> >
> >diff --git a/drivers/vdpa/vdpa.c b/drivers/vdpa/vdpa.c index
> >3d997b389345..e3f1bfdf8d6f 100644
> >--- a/drivers/vdpa/vdpa.c
> >+++ b/drivers/vdpa/vdpa.c
> >@@ -540,20 +540,22 @@ static int vdpa_nl_cmd_dev_get_doit(struct
> sk_buff *skb, struct genl_info *info)
> > 	if (!dev) {
> > 		mutex_unlock(&vdpa_dev_mutex);
> > 		NL_SET_ERR_MSG_MOD(info->extack, "device not found");
> >-		return -ENODEV;
> >+		err = -ENODEV;
> >+		goto err;
> > 	}
> > 	vdev = container_of(dev, struct vdpa_device, dev);
> > 	if (!vdev->mdev) {
> > 		mutex_unlock(&vdpa_dev_mutex);
> > 		put_device(dev);
> >-		return -EINVAL;
> >+		err = -EINVAL;
> >+		goto err;
> > 	}
> > 	err = vdpa_dev_fill(vdev, msg, info->snd_portid, info->snd_seq, 0,
> info->extack);
> > 	if (!err)
> > 		err = genlmsg_reply(msg, info);
> > 	put_device(dev);
> > 	mutex_unlock(&vdpa_dev_mutex);
> >-
> >+err:
> 
> If we put this label before mutex_unlock(), we can remove that call in the
> error paths.
> 
> Maybe we can also add another label before put_device() and jump to it in
> the "if (!vdev->mdev)" case.
>
